It could be your hardware failure that was causing MisFire or flashing CEL. Not just the software
reflash... You can't simply say APR tune caused it.... Perhaps, the IC was not as efficient as we thought and was causing "denotation" under load.... Or it may have been a problem with coilpack..... Could be either or both until you collect data/evidence...
